Output 89534c664a43d85ad09726732ec68d267990752807354023396939d45eea586c:129

value
4674
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5107dc36936cbefc7c34c2621c3fc17755224f0536375ac851018422ae0e60be
address
bc1p2yracd5ndjl0clp5cf3pc07pwa2jync9xcm44jz3qxzz9tswvzlq056x8u
transaction
89534c664a43d85ad09726732ec68d267990752807354023396939d45eea586c
spent
true